Chapter 365 Turbulence On The Plane

The worried Nathaniel ran up to her. “Christina, listen to me.”

“I don’t want to! Your actions speak louder than your words.”

As Christina glowered at him, the look in her eyes resembled a shattered mirror where a whole reflection

would never form.

Nathaniel had never felt so pathetic before, as he didn’t know what to say to assuage her anger.

The few seconds of silence felt like an eternity to him.

With an expression that was as icy as a frozen lake in winter, Christina turned around and stormed off to

the hotel.

She couldn’t believe how she was played by Nathaniel like an idiot.

As Nathaniel followed quietly behind her, he maintained a cold yet intent stare on her slender silhouette.

Once Christina returned to the hotel and walked into her room, she slammed the door shut behind her.

Inside, she took out two bottles of cold mineral water and finally calmed herself down after gulping them down.

Even though the current situation simply felt awful to her, Lucas and Camila were still waiting for her return at Scenic Garden Manor. Not wanting to waste any more time. Christina packed her bags and opened the door.

Standing there was a towering figure whose muscular chest was so wide that it blocked the entire entrance.

Nathaniel had put his face mask back on, leaving only his eyes exposed. He stood there motionless, just

like a statue.

In fact, he didn’t dare move aside for fear that Christina would disappear in an instant, a repeat of what happened four years ago.
